Ingredients:
- 1 frozen banana: Frozen bananas give the smoothie a creamy, sweet texture, and are also a great source of potassium, which is essential for good muscle function.
- 1/2 cup frozen mango: Frozen mango adds an irresistible tropical touch to the smoothie, as well as being rich in vitamins A and C, which strengthen the immune system and fight free radicals.
- 1/2 cup fresh or frozen blueberries: Blueberries are small explosions of flavor and nutrition, rich in antioxidants that protect cells and fight premature aging.
- 1/2 cup fresh spinach: Spinach, often feared for its peculiar flavor, becomes a powerful ally in this smoothie. Rich in iron, it prevents anemia and improves the transport of oxygen to the muscles.
- 1 tablespoon of chia: Chia is a true superfood, packed with fibers that regulate the intestine and ensure satiety, in addition to being rich in omega-3, essential for heart and brain health.
- 1 tablespoon plant-based protein powder (optional): For an extra boost of protein, add your favorite plant-based protein powder. This is ideal for those looking to build or define muscle.
- 1 cup of plant-based milk (almond, coconut, etc.): Plant-based milk is a great substitute for cow's milk, giving your smoothie a smooth, creamy flavor. It's also rich in vitamins and minerals that are important for your health.
- 1/2 cup water: Water is essential for regulating body temperature and maintaining adequate hydration, especially during training.
Preparation method:
- Gather your ingredients: Make sure you have all of your ingredients on hand before you start making your smoothie. If your fruit is fresh, freeze it for a few hours to ensure a creamy texture.
- Combine the ingredients in a blender: Start by adding the frozen banana, frozen mango, blueberries, spinach, chia seeds, and plant-based protein powder (if using) to the blender.
- Add the plant-based milk and water: Pour the plant-based milk and water into a blender and blend until smooth and creamy. Adjust the amount of liquid according to the desired consistency of the smoothie.
- Beat until smooth: Turn on the blender and blend for a few minutes until all the ingredients are completely mixed and the smoothie has a smooth, creamy texture.
- Serve immediately: Pour the smoothie into a pretty glass and serve immediately.
